How can I monitor network activity in my web application?
You can use the Network tab in your browser's DevTools to monitor all network requests made by your web application.
What kind of information can I see in the Network tab?
In the Network tab, you can see details like request URLs, response times, status codes, and the size of the resources.
Can I filter the requests to see only specific types?
Yes, you can use the filter options to view only XHR, JS, CSS, or other types of requests.
Is there a way to see the timeline of requests?
Absolutely! The Network tab provides a waterfall view that shows the timeline of each request and how they overlap.
